According to Sackhoff, Starbuck originally “didn’t value her own life,” inspiring her readiness to die for her shipmates. By the end of the series, however, she is prepared to sacrifice herself for others because of her respect for all life.

Why is Kara Thrace The harbinger of death?

Kara being the “harbinger of death” can also be explained as her having died and then being brought back to life. Thus, she is “living proof” of the notion that everything dies and that there is life after death. This is evidenced by her role in the events leading up to the destruction of the Cylon Hub.

Was Baltar a Cylon?

On the day the Cylons attack humanity, the woman reveals she is an advanced Cylon, model Number Six (later known as Caprica Six), and she used the information that Baltar gave her to shut down the Colonial defenses, thus making him responsible for the Cylons’ successful genocidal campaign against the Twelve Colonies.

Who is the final Cylon?

In the last minutes of the first episode of “Galactica’s” final season, the identity of the Final Cylon, the fifth member of the Colonial fleet to be unaware of their true heritage, was revealed to be the dead wife of Colonel Saul Tigh, Ellen.

Who is the Cylon god?

“I am an instrument of God” – Gaius Baltar. God (sometimes referred to as The One True God or the Cylon God) is the deity worshiped by a minority of humans living in the Twelve Colonies of Kobol and by the Cylons dating back to their initial introduction into Colonial society.

Who does Starbuck marry in Battlestar Galactica?

We learn that they finally acted on their feelings for one another with a sexual interlude on New Caprica, but the following day Kara got up and married Anders instead.

Who played the blonde Cylon on Battlestar Galactica?

Tricia Janine Helfer (born April 11, 1974) is a Canadian actress and former model. She is best known for playing the enigmatic Cylon model Number Six in Ronald D. Moore’s re-imagined Battlestar Galactica series (2004–2009) and voicing Sarah Kerrigan in StarCraft II and its expansion packs (2010–2015).

Is Boomer a Cylon?

Lieutenant Junior Grade Sharon “Boomer” Valerii is a Cylon sleeper agent programmed with false memories of being raised in the mining colony Troy by parents Katherine and Abraham Valerii, who supposedly died in an accident that wiped out the colony population.
